Be notified of new releases
Create your free GitHub account today to subscribe to this repository for new releases and build software alongside 31 million developers.Sign up
This release fixes the extensions
s issue (#401). It also includes a fix to the
start() method that avoids a timing issue if it is called twice in succession, and traps errors during the startup, as discussed in #401.
This release adds a new
paths property to the data passed to the
typeset() function that allows you to specify paths for third-party extensions, making it easier to use such extensions in
mathjax-node. It also include a fix for a problem introduced in v2.0.1 where certain SVG configuration parameters would not take effect on the first
This release updates the jsdom dependency to jsdom version 10, which has a different API from previous versions. This means that you may need to change your driver code if you are using jsdom yourself. This is the reason for the change in major version number.
This release introduces a new configuration option
cjkCharWidth to control the width of CJK characters. It also improves the heuristics for calculating strings of "unknown" characters (i.e., Unicode points not covered by the fonts being used).
- improve full-width characters rendering and add new configuration option
- [package.json] fix versions of dependencies #365
- Add a promise-based API #297
- [CommonHTML] no warnings for unknown chars #350
- fix automatic npm deployment #349